Annual Climate

New Zealand is famed for its rugged natural beauty, stunning green landscapes and variety of excursions, making it a perfect year-round destination no matter the adventure.

Based in the Southern Hemisphere, New Zealand’s seasons are pretty much opposite to ours! Whilst we defrost our windscreens, New Zealanders are kicking back relaxing on the beach.

Aotearoa’s climate ranges from subtropical in the far north, to snowy in the deep south – every season is spectacular in its on right. The summer months (Dec-Mar) bring warm, longer sunny days, making it the ideal time to explore the outdoors across beaches, waters and incredible hiking trails.

Autumn (Mar-May) and Spring (Sep-Nov) bring milder weather with fewer crowds and great off-peak deals. In autumn, darker skies create celestial wonder with stargazing while the waters make for great wildlife spotting with the chance to see migrating whales. Spring offers up blooming gardens and active adventures, including the start of the Great Walks Season.

In Winter (Jun-Aug) you’re likely to see snow in the South Island, and some of the mountainous areas in the North Island – perfect for skiers or for those wanting to unwind in geothermal hot pools!
